Where is Farleigh Hungerford Castle?

Where is Farleigh Hungerford Castle located?

Farleigh Hungerford Castle, Farleigh Hungerford Castle, Great Britain (approx. 51.31769°, -2.287°)


Where is Farleigh Hungerford Castle on the map?